So let’s see if I can describe what I want. My father-in-law has a wall mounted LCD TV with an entertainment system underneath. The mother-in-law is complaining about the mess of cables that trail down from the TV. I was thinking about running the cables behind the wall and hiding them that way. I would like to get a couple video pass through boxes so that the I put the boxes in the wall, connect the cables from video equipment to the box, have cables behind the wall connect to the other box, and then another set of cables from the second box to the tv. I know I have seen boxes like this before, but can’t seem to find them. Any ideas where to look and what they are called? Thanks for any advice.
